Hyatt Hotels Corporation has opened Park Hyatt New York, the new flagship hotel for the luxury brand, in a prime location in the city.

The hotel has 210 rooms, including 92 premier suites, and sits within the first 25 floors of the 90-story One57 skyscraper in the heart of Midtown Manhattan, within walking distance of Central Park.

It is the eighth hotel for Hyatt in New York, with another two currently under development.

Culinary operations at the hotel, including The Back Room at One57 restaurant and The Living Room bar, are led by executive chef Sebastien Archambault. The hotel also features Spa Nalai, a 24/7 fitness centre and an indoor swimming pool.
